The ‘Respiratory Clinical Update’ series seeks to update GPs and practice nurses with new clinical evidence in the areas of:
- chronic obstructive pulmonary disease (COPD)
- lung cancer
- asthma, including an education session related to inhaler technique and action plans for asthma patients in the general practice setting
- obstructive sleep apnoea
Attendees will benefit from hearing from local specialists from the Royal Hobart Hospital to better understand local referral pathways and supports for their patients.
This first event will focus on COPD delivered by Dr Nicholas Harkness – Head of Department, Respiratory Medicine, Royal Hobart Hospital
